Output 1e4e6fe5dfd941e26b84da14cd72fd53e0aa74ea516acc46ab39ee24ff5908c7:0

value
4586810902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97cc99a006635b35d90632876ef6fe6a1999fa9 OP_EQUAL
address
3MWz3ZNLP1f9P563KYEwrbXVASiUoYvSGx
transaction
1e4e6fe5dfd941e26b84da14cd72fd53e0aa74ea516acc46ab39ee24ff5908c7
confirmations
380821
spent
true